<p class="wp-block-paragraph">A copy of Bright Bimpong’s Freedom statue was gifted to Denmark by individuals from the Virgin Islands in 2017, to mark the 100th anniversary of Denmark selling the islands to the United States. In 2019, the statue was finally placed in front of Eigtveds Pakhus, a colonial-era warehouse, which is now used by the Danish Ministry of Foreign Affairs. The statue has reignited debates in Denmark over its colonial legacy, and, in particular, whether it ought to apologise to its former colonies.</p>
